The Role of Morality and Moral Intuition

The speaker points out that the reason we reject eugenics and similar ideas is because of a "sense of what is right," which they refer to as the "great speculation." This concept encapsulates the notion that every individual is as significant to God as any other and that both selves are equally real and valuable.

This moral intuition acts as a safeguard against the rationalization of cruelty, reminding us that reason alone is insufficient to determine moral rightness—an essential intersection where faith, morality, and reason converge.
